Comprehensive Treatment of Extensively Drug-Resistant Tuberculosis

BACKGROUND Extensively drug-resistant tuberculosis has been reported in 45 countries, including countries with limited resources and a high burden of tuberculosis. We describe the management of extensively drug-resistant tuberculosis and treatment outcomes among patients who were referred for individualized outpatient therapy in Peru. METHODS A total of 810 patients were referred for free individualized therapy, including drug treatment, resective surgery, adverse-event management, and nutritional and psychosocial support. We tested isolates from 651 patients for extensively drug-resistant tuberculosis and developed regimens that included five or more drugs to which the infecting isolate was not resistant. RESULTS Of the 651 patients tested, 48 (7.4%) had extensively drug-resistant tuberculosis; the remaining 603 patients had multidrug-resistant tuberculosis. The patients with extensively drug-resistant tuberculosis had undergone more treatment than the other patients (mean [+/-SD] number of regimens, 4.2+/-1.9 vs. 3.2+/-1.6; P<0.001) and had isolates that were resistant to more drugs (number of drugs, 8.4+/-1.1 vs. 5.3+/-1.5; P<0.001). None of the patients with extensively drug-resistant tuberculosis were coinfected with the human immunodeficiency virus (HIV). Patients with extensively drug-resistant tuberculosis received daily, supervised therapy with an average of 5.3+/-1.3 drugs, including cycloserine, an injectable drug, and a fluoroquinolone. Twenty-nine of these patients (60.4%) completed treatment or were cured, as compared with 400 patients (66.3%) with multidrug-resistant tuberculosis (P=0.36). CONCLUSIONS Extensively drug-resistant tuberculosis can be cured in HIV-negative patients through outpatient treatment, even in those who have received multiple prior courses of therapy for tuberculosis.

Burden of depression among impoverished HIV-positive women in Peru.

Objectives:In resource-poor settings, the mental health burden among HIV-positive women is exacerbated by poverty. We sought to describe the extent, risk factors, and experience of depression among impoverished HIV-positive women living in Lima, Peru. Methods:This is a case series of 78 HIV-positive women in Lima, Peru. We measured depression, stigma, and social support and performed a multivariable analysis to identify factors associated with depression. Results:Among 78 HIV-positive patients, 68% were depressed. Depression and suicidal ideation were rarely diagnosed by providers. In multivariable analysis, HIV-related stigma and food scarcity were associated with depression. Conclusions:In our cohort of HIV-positive women in Lima, Peru, poverty and socioeconomic vulnerability contributed to depression. Findings highlight the heavy burden of depression in this cohort of poor women and the need to incorporate mental health services as an integral component of HIV care.

Aggressive Regimens for Multidrug-Resistant Tuberculosis Decrease All-Cause Mortality

Rationale A better understanding of the composition of optimal treatment regimens for multidrug-resistant tuberculosis (MDR-TB) is essential for expanding universal access to effective treatment and for developing new therapies for MDR-TB. Analysis of observational data may inform the definition of an optimized regimen. Objectives This study assessed the impact of an aggressive regimen–one containing at least five likely effective drugs, including a fluoroquinolone and injectable–on treatment outcomes in a large MDR-TB patient cohort. Methods This was a retrospective cohort study of patients treated in a national outpatient program in Peru between 1999 and 2002. We examined the association between receiving an aggressive regimen and the rate of death. Measurements and Main Results In total, 669 patients were treated with individualized regimens for laboratory-confirmed MDR-TB. Isolates were resistant to a mean of 5.4 (SD 1.7) drugs. Cure or completion was achieved in 66.1% (442) of patients; death occurred in 20.8% (139). Patients who received an aggressive regimen were less likely to die (crude hazard ratio [HR]: 0.62; 95% CI: 0.44,0.89), compared to those who did not receive such a regimen. This association held in analyses adjusted for comorbidities and indicators of severity (adjusted HR: 0.63; 95% CI: 0.43,0.93). Conclusions The aggressive regimen is a robust predictor of MDR-TB treatment outcome. TB policy makers and program directors should consider this standard as they design and implement regimens for patients with drug-resistant disease. Furthermore, the aggressive regimen should be considered the standard background regimen when designing randomized trials of treatment for drug-resistant TB.

Food insufficiency is a risk factor for suboptimal antiretroviral therapy adherence among HIV-infected adults in urban Peru.

We examined the relationship between food insufficiency and antiretroviral therapy (ART) adherence. A cohort of HIV-infected adults in urban Peru was followed for a two-year period after ART initiation. ART adherence was measured using a 30-day self-report tool and classified as suboptimal if <95% adherence was reported. We conducted a repeated measures cohort analysis to examine whether food insufficiency was more common during months of suboptimal adherence relative to months with optimal adherence. 1,264 adherence interviews were conducted for 134 individuals. Participants who reported food insufficiency in the month prior to interview were more likely to experience suboptimal adherence than those who did not (odds ratio [O.R.]:2.4; 95% confidence interval [C.I.]:1.4, 4.1), even after adjusting for baseline social support score (O.R. per 5 point increase:0.91; C.I.:[0.85, 0.98]) and good baseline adherence self-efficacy (O.R.:0.25; C.I.:[0.09, 0.69]). Interventions that ensure food security for HIV-infected individuals may help sustain high levels of adherence.

Drug-Resistant Tuberculosis and Pregnancy: Treatment Outcomes of 38 Cases in Lima, Peru

BACKGROUND Multidrug-resistant tuberculosis (MDR-TB) disproportionately affects young adults, including women of childbearing age; however, treatment of MDR-TB during pregnancy is still controversial. This study looks at the treatment and pregnancy outcomes in a cohort of women who were treated for MDR-TB during pregnancy during a period of 10 years. METHODS A retrospective case study was performed using a standardized data collection form and data from 3 ranked sources of patient records. All 38 participants were treated during pregnancy with individualized regimens that included second-line TB medications. We examined the frequency of favorable and adverse outcomes with regard to disease and pregnancy. RESULTS After completion of MDR-TB treatment, 61% of the women were cured, 13% had died, 13% had defaulted, 5% remained in treatment, and 5% had experienced treatment failure. Four of the women experienced clinical deterioration of TB during pregnancy. Five of the pregnancies terminated in spontaneous abortions, and 1 child was stillborn. Among the living newborns, 3 were born with low birth weight, 1 was born prematurely, and 1 had fetal distress. CONCLUSIONS The rates of success in treating MDR-TB in our cohort are comparable to those of other MDR-TB treatment programs in Peru. The birth outcomes of our cohort are similar to those among the general Peru population. Therefore, we advocate that a woman should be given the option to continue treatment of MDR-TB rather than terminating pregnancy or discontinuing MDR-TB treatment.

HIV-positive patients treated for multidrug-resistant tuberculosis: clinical outcomes in the HAART era.

SETTING Multidrug-resistant tuberculosis (MDR-TB) and the human immunodeficiency virus (HIV) pose two of the greatest threats to global tuberculosis (TB) control. Given expanding global access to antiretroviral therapy (ART) and second-line TB drugs, more data are needed on experiences treating MDR-TB and HIV co-infection in resource-poor settings. OBJECTIVE To describe the clinical characteristics, management, outcomes, and factors associated with survival among HIV-positive individuals receiving treatment for MDR-TB. DESIGN This was a retrospective case series of 52 HIV-positive individuals receiving treatment for MDR-TB in Lima, Peru. We used Cox proportional hazards regression models to identify risk factors for mortality. RESULTS A total of 31 (57%) of the cohort died on treatment, with the majority of deaths due to MDR-TB. Low baseline weight predicted a three-fold increased rate of death (aHR 3.1, 95%CI 1.5-6.7), while individuals receiving highly active ART experienced a significantly lower rate of death compared to those who were not (aHR 0.4, 95%CI 0.2-0.9). CONCLUSION Early ART is likely a key component of effective MDR-TB management in co-infected individuals.

Microfinance: a General Overview and Implications for Impoverished Individuals Living with HIV/aIDS

Microfinance among people living with HIV/AIDS (PLWHA) faces some opposition and remains understudied. This literature review examines microfinance’s evolution and impact on a variety of social and health indicators and its emerging implementation as a primary prevention tool for HIV and economic intervention for PLWHA. There is an abundance of literature supporting the apparent utility of microfinance. However, our understanding of the subject remains clouded by the heterogeneity and methodological limitations of existing impact studies, and access limitations to microfinance curbs our understanding of microfinance for this population. Existing literature suggests PLWHA could attain economic stability from microfinance and achieve successful repayment rates in some settings. The precarious socioeconomic and health issues of PLWHA pose unique challenges to minimizing loan default risk. Carefully-designed clinical studies are needed to assess whether PLWHA can be as successful with microfinance as healthy individuals.

Time to culture conversion and regimen composition in multidrug-resistant tuberculosis treatment.

Sputum cultures are an important tool in monitoring the response to tuberculosis treatment, especially in multidrug-resistant tuberculosis. There has, however, been little study of the effect of treatment regimen composition on culture conversion. Well-designed clinical trials of new anti-tuberculosis drugs require this information to establish optimized background regimens for comparison. We conducted a retrospective cohort study to assess whether the use of an aggressive multidrug-resistant tuberculosis regimen was associated with more rapid sputum culture conversion. We conducted Cox proportional-hazards analyses to examine the relationship between receipt of an aggressive regimen for the 14 prior consecutive days and sputum culture conversion. Sputum culture conversion was achieved in 519 (87.7%) of the 592 patients studied. Among patients who had sputum culture conversion, the median time to conversion was 59 days (IQR: 31–92). In 480 patients (92.5% of those with conversion), conversion occurred within the first six months of treatment. Exposure to an aggressive regimen was independently associated with sputum culture conversion during the first six months of treatment (HR: 1.36; 95% CI: 1.10, 1.69). Infection with human immunodeficiency virus (HR 3.36; 95% CI: 1.47, 7.72) and receiving less exposure to tuberculosis treatment prior to the individualized multidrug-resistant tuberculosis regimen (HR: 1.58; 95% CI: 1.28, 1.95) were also independently positively associated with conversion. Tachycardia (HR: 0.77; 95% CI: 0.61, 0.98) and respiratory difficulty (HR: 0.78; 95% CI: 0.62, 0.97) were independently associated with a lower rate of conversion. This study is the first demonstrating that the composition of the multidrug-resistant tuberculosis treatment regimen influences the time to culture conversion. These results support the use of an aggressive regimen as the optimized background regimen in trials of new anti-TB drugs.

Scaling up HIV treatment in Peru: applying lessons from DOTS-Plus.

Many countries with financial support for HIV treatment experience delays in scale-up because of bureaucratic, operational, and technical obstacles. The authors describe the Peruvian National HIV Programs response to such challenges. A team of consultants experienced in the scale-up of the Peruvian national program to treat multidrug-resistant tuberculosis worked with the national HIV program to identify and address key factors contributing to slow enrollment of HIV patients into the antiretroviral treatment program. The rate of enrollment into the antiretroviral treatment program increased from 124 patients/month in the first 9 months of the program to 226 patients/month in the last 7 months, an increase of 83%. This strategy achieved 38.5% coverage of the population in need. Effective programmatic expansion of the Peruvian National HIV Program was facilitated by a multidisciplinary collaboration in a systematized effort to overcome barriers to scale-up.

Community-Based Rapid Oral Human Immunodeficiency Virus Testing for Tuberculosis Patients in Lima, Peru

Among tuberculosis patients, timely diagnosis of human immunodeficiency virus (HIV) co-infection and early antiretroviral treatment are crucial, but are hampered by a myriad of individual and structural barriers. Community-based models to provide counseling and rapid HIV testing are few but offer promise. During November 2009-April 2010, community health workers offered and performed HIV counseling and testing by using the OraQuick Rapid HIV-1/2 Antibody Test to new tuberculosis cases in 22 Ministry of Health establishments and their household contacts (n = 130) in Lima, Peru. Refusal of HIV testing or study participation was low (4.7%). Intervention strengths included community-based approach with participant preference for testing site, use of a rapid, non-invasive test, and accompaniment to facilitate HIV care and family disclosure. We will expand the intervention under programmatic auspices for rapid community-based testing for new tuberculosis cases in high incidence establishments. Other potential target populations include contacts of HIV-positive persons and pregnant women.
